Output 30d0f77752343dc7e12a5d3624268ef9e72efe18e49fbc61e66ff8c5ce08c0c5:1

value
6958923056885
script pubkey
OP_0 OP_PUSHBYTES_20 690ec4ae0b8a488f4a3723b2a826a927bb4b77e0
address
tb1qdy8vftst3fyg7j3hywe2sf4fy7a5kalqx4ftym
transaction
30d0f77752343dc7e12a5d3624268ef9e72efe18e49fbc61e66ff8c5ce08c0c5
confirmations
170764
spent
true